Italian Campfire Chicken Recipe

Note that this recipe is an entire meal, not just the main protein.  For some more veggie deliciousness, add a green salad. 

Ingredients
4 chicken breasts (or any other cut of chicken you might prefer)
2-3 bottles of your favorite Italian dressing
4 large russet potatoes
1 can button mushrooms
4 large baggies (more if using smaller baggies)
Aluminum foil

Directions

Before leaving on your camping trip or the night before preparing this meal.

Boil a large pot of water.  Wash potatoes and pierce skin with a fork.  Boil potatoes until soft but not falling apart.  Cut potatoes into slices.

Place chicken in one large baggie.  Pour Italian dressing into the baggie until the chicken is fully submerged.  Put into the refrigerator for at least 12 hours.

Place potatoes in one or two large baggies.  Pour Italian dressing into the baggie until the potatoes are fully submerged.  Put into the refrigerator for at least 12 hours.

Place mushrooms in one large baggie.  Pour Italian dressing into the baggie until the mushrooms are fully submerged.  Put into the refrigerator for at least 12 hours.

At your campsite

Individually wrap each piece of chicken in aluminum foil.  Wrap potatoes in several packets of aluminum foil.  Wrap mushrooms in aluminum foil in the same manner.

Place your aluminum foil packets on a grate on top of a hot fire.  Cooking time will vary depending on the strength of the fire.  Be sure to cook the chicken thoroughly making sure the inside of each piece is not pink.  The mushrooms and potatoes will take less time to cook.
